网络设备监控如何支持多平台兼容?

随着互联网技术的飞速发展,网络设备监控已成为企业、组织和个人不可或缺的一部分。然而,如何在保证监控效果的同时,实现多平台兼容,成为了网络设备监控领域的一大挑战。本文将深入探讨网络设备监控如何支持多平台兼容,以期为相关从业人员提供有益的参考。

一、多平台兼容的重要性

网络设备监控涉及多个平台,如Windows、Linux、macOS等。在保证监控效果的前提下,实现多平台兼容具有以下重要意义:

  1. 降低成本:企业无需为不同平台购买和部署专门的监控软件,从而降低成本。
  2. 提高效率:员工可以在任何平台进行监控操作,提高工作效率。
  3. 增强用户体验:兼容多种平台,满足不同用户的需求,提升用户体验。

二、实现多平台兼容的关键技术

要实现网络设备监控的多平台兼容,以下关键技术至关重要:

  1. 跨平台编程语言:如Java、Python等,它们具有跨平台特性,可编写一次代码,运行在多个平台上。
  2. 虚拟化技术:通过虚拟化技术,可以将一个物理平台虚拟成多个虚拟平台,实现多平台共存。
  3. 容器技术:容器技术可以将应用程序及其依赖环境打包在一起,实现跨平台部署。

三、网络设备监控实现多平台兼容的策略

  1. 统一监控界面:采用Web界面,确保用户在任何平台上都能访问监控界面。
  2. 模块化设计:将监控软件分为多个模块,每个模块负责特定功能,便于在不同平台上部署。
  3. 支持多种协议:支持多种网络协议,如SNMP、Telnet、SSH等,确保监控软件能够在不同网络环境中运行。
  4. 数据存储与备份:采用分布式存储和备份机制,确保数据安全,同时支持跨平台访问。

四、案例分析

以下是一个网络设备监控实现多平台兼容的案例:

某企业采用一款名为“智汇云监控”的网络设备监控软件,该软件具有以下特点:

  1. 跨平台:支持Windows、Linux、macOS等主流操作系统。
  2. 模块化设计:监控软件分为网络监控、安全监控、性能监控等多个模块。
  3. 支持多种协议:支持SNMP、Telnet、SSH等网络协议。
  4. 分布式存储与备份:采用分布式存储和备份机制,确保数据安全。

该企业通过部署“智汇云监控”软件,实现了对网络设备的全面监控,同时满足了多平台兼容的需求。

五、总结

网络设备监控的多平台兼容是实现高效监控的关键。通过采用跨平台编程语言、虚拟化技术、容器技术等关键技术,以及统一监控界面、模块化设计、支持多种协议、数据存储与备份等策略,可以轻松实现网络设备监控的多平台兼容。在实际应用中,企业可根据自身需求选择合适的监控软件,以满足多平台兼容的需求。

猜你喜欢:云原生APM